IDocument: Simplify permission changes

Take care of handling file permission changes centrally.

TextDocument had its own, caching implementation of tracking the backing
file's read-only state. Move that into IDocument directly.

IDocument::reload with a permission-only change is not a very
interesting case, but every subclass needed to add handling of it.
Instead, remove TypePermission from the file-change types, and handle it
separately via the now unified checkPermissions() implementation.
IDocument::reloadBehavior already was never called with TypePermission.
